Jasontyler

A compound name pairing Jason (Greek, 'healer') with Tyler (English occupational name meaning 'maker of tiles'). This modern combination merges classical mythology with contemporary American naming trends, creating a name with both historical weight and modern accessibility. The pairing suggests both classical roots and practical, grounded character.
